The Real Causes of Moving Day Complications
The primary causes of moving day issues are often a combination of inadequate planning and insufficient expertise. Without a clear understanding of how items should be packed, loaded, and transported, the risk of damage increases significantly. This includes not recognizing the proper techniques for securing furniture to prevent shifting, or failing to account for the weight distribution within a moving vehicle. Furthermore, inexperienced movers might underestimate the time required for each stage of the process, leading to rushed work. For residential moves within Winston, this could mean scratches on doorways or scuffs on walls. For longer distances, such as a cross-country relocation from Winston, overlooking these details can result in more substantial damage to furniture or the breakage of delicate possessions. Even seemingly straightforward tasks like navigating staircases with heavy objects require specific approaches to avoid injury or property damage.
How Residential and Long-Distance Moving is Done
Effective residential and long-distance moving hinges on a systematic approach. It begins with a thorough inventory and a strategic packing plan. Providers specializing in this area will often offer guidance on packing materials and techniques, especially for vulnerable items like glassware or artwork. For larger moves, they will assess the volume of your belongings to determine the appropriate vehicle size and the number of personnel needed. Loading is a critical phase; experienced movers understand how to strategically place items to maximize space and ensure stability during transit. Heavier, more robust items are typically loaded first, forming a stable base, with lighter, more fragile items placed on top and secured to prevent movement. For residential moves, this might involve carefully maneuvering furniture through tight doorways and hallways. For long-distance moves, this careful loading is even more crucial to withstand the rigors of extended travel. The professionals will use straps, blankets, and padding to protect your belongings from shifting, bumps, and abrasions. Unloading and reassembly (if applicable) are conducted with the same care, ensuring items are placed in their intended locations in your new Winston residence or elsewhere.
What to Check Before Hiring a Moving Provider
When seeking assistance for your move in or out of Winston, it’s essential to vet potential providers thoroughly. Start by understanding the scope of their services. Do they handle both local moves within Winston and longer distances? Requesting detailed quotes that break down costs is vital. Inquire about their experience with the specific types of items you need moved – for instance, if you have pianos, antique furniture, or sensitive electronics, ensure they have the capability and equipment to handle them safely. Ask about their insurance and liability coverage. This provides a layer of protection should any damage occur during the move. It’s also beneficial to understand their claims process in the unlikely event of an issue. Speaking with the provider directly can offer insight into their professionalism and communication style.
